Output 3eb68489ca8825baf268dfe7aeee7eb76ed26d7592f34e7ae329676aaacf6b0d:3

value
174756
script pubkey
OP_0 OP_PUSHBYTES_20 04b94bda677c0e92f110eb46abade2ddf1fd7a6f
address
bc1qqju5hkn80s8f9ugsadr2ht0zmhcl67n0dngagc
transaction
3eb68489ca8825baf268dfe7aeee7eb76ed26d7592f34e7ae329676aaacf6b0d
confirmations
39182
spent
true